The Bloody Mary (with red tomato)

An intense red, a rich texture, a hint of spice – the Bloody Mary remains a timeless classic for autumn and winter gatherings.

Our version, more natural and balanced, highlights the powerful and subtly salty character of our Jus Tomate Rouge, bringing warmth and depth to the season’s aperitifs.

Ingredients:

• 100 ml of Red tomato juice

• 40 ml of vodka

• 10 ml of yellow lemon juice

• 3 dashes of Worcestershire sauce

• 1 dash of Tabasco sauce

• 1 pinch of salt

• 1 celery stick

•  Ice cubes

Preparation:

1.    In a Highball glass filled with ice, add all the ingredients. 
2.    Gently mix with a mixing spoon. 
3.    Serve with a celery stick or a slice of lemon.

Non-alcoholic variation: Have fun with our collection of tomatoes for red or green cocktail! Try its non-alcoholic version by replacing the vodka with a dash of fresh ginger juice or a few drops of lemon nectar for a lively, aromatic twist.

Seasonal Tip: Add a sprig of rosemary or a few pink peppercorns for a fragrant, wintery touch. It enhances the tomato’s warmth and gives a refined seasonal aroma.

 

The Tequila Sunrise

A red gradient over an amber background… this timeless classic evokes autumn sunsets and cozy winter evenings.

Simple yet full of fruit and warmth, it’s the perfect cocktail to delight your guests, featuring our Spanish Blonde Orange Juice

Ingredients:

• 120 ml of Spanish Blonde Orange Juice 

• 40 ml of tequila

• 20 ml of grenadine syrup

• Ice cubes

Preparation:

1. In a Highball glass filled with ice, first pour the tequila, then the Late Orange Juice from Spain.
2. Gently mix, then add the grenadine by pouring it slowly to achieve a beautiful gradient effect.
3. Serve with a slice of orange for the finishing touch.

Non-alcoholic variation: Try its alcohol-free version by replacing the tequila with a splash of white grape juice or a hint of ginger nectar. It keeps the smooth texture and warmth of the original, while enhancing the fruity depth of the orange and grenadine — for a refined, comforting twist this season.

Seasonal Tip: rim the glass with brown sugar and cinnamon, or garnish with a slice of dried orange — for a warm, elegant touch of autumn and winter.

The Lychee Daiquiri

Almost translucent, delicately floral – our variation of the Lychee Nectar Daiquiri captures the soft light of autumn afternoons and winter evenings.

A cocktail full of subtlety, sweetness, and quiet elegance.

Ingredients:

• 60 ml of Nectar Litchi

• 30 ml of white rum

• 20 ml of lime juice 

Preparation:

1. In a shaker filled with ice, add the rum, the Lychee Nectar Alain Milliat, and the lime juice. 
2. Shake vigorously then double strain into a chilled Martini glass. 
3. Garnish with a lime zest.

Non-alcoholic variation: Try its alcohol-free version by replacing the rum with a splash of coconut water or ginger kombucha. It keeps the floral delicacy of the lychee and the freshness of lime, for a light, elegant and refreshing twist — perfect for autumn and winter afternoons.

Seasonal Tip: decorate with a lychee half filled with a drop of raspberry nectar for a soft, elegant contrast. Or finish with a thin slice of dried lime — simple, refined, and beautifully aromatic.
